Key Objectives:
- Prepare, update, and maintain Piping & Instrumentation Diagrams (P&IDs) in alignment with company engineering standards and drafting practices.
- Perform field walkdowns to verify equipment, piping, and instrumentation, capture discrepancies, and develop accurate redline updates.
- Convert redline/as‑built information, engineering markups, and MOC comments into finalized P&ID drawings with minimal supervision.
- Ensure all P&IDs accurately reflect equipment tags, line numbers, valve types, instrumentation, and ISA‑compliant symbols.
- Develop simple to complex P&ID drawings from engineering inputs, sketches, or existing design packages.
- Coordinate with engineering, maintenance, and operations teams to resolve drawing inconsistencies and capture required updates.
- Manage P&ID revisions and drawing versions through the company document management system (e.g., Aconex), ensuring proper control and traceability.
- Ensure P&IDs remain aligned with design intent, process changes, and plant modifications.
- Provide technical support during audits, reviews, and verification activities by supplying accurate P&ID documentation.
- Maintain adherence to quality standards, drafting discipline, and proper documentation workflows.
- Communicate clearly and professionally with stakeholders involved in design, field verification, and document updates.

Expected:
- Bachelor's degree or diploma in Mechanical, Instrumentation, Process Engineering, or related technical field.
- 5+ years of experience in oil & gas drafting focusing on P&IDs, field verification, and as‑built updates.
- Strong understanding of ISA symbols, P&ID standards, and process/ instrumentation design basics.
- Willing to spend time in the plant for field walkdowns and drawing verification.
Skills:
- Strong analytical and problem‑solving skills.
- Good communication skills and clear English writing/speaking (Arabic beneficial).
- High proficiency in interpreting P&IDs, equipment tags, and instrumentation details.
- Strong AutoCAD skills and experience with redline/as‑built workflows.
- Good teamwork and interpersonal skills.
- Strong attention to detail and quality-focused drafting approach.
- Solid computer skills (MS Office, PDF markup tools, document control platforms).
Systems:
- Familiarity or experience with:
- Aconex or similar document management systems
- Work management systems (e.g., SAP PM, Maximo)
- Integrity/engineering documentation systems (as‑built databases, P&ID libraries)
